Specifications

SpecificationUnistellar OdysseyRadian Raptor 61
Optics
Typesmart-telescoperefractor
Optical designNewtonian reflector all-in-onePetzval quadruplet
Aperture85mm61mm
Focal length320mm275mm
Native f/ratiof/3.9f/4.5
Image circle44mm
Full-frame supportNoNo
Physical
Weight4.0kg2.6kg
Advantages of Unistellar Odyssey
  • Tighter framing — 320mm vs 275mm focal length
  • 39% more light-gathering aperture
  • Faster optics at f/3.9 vs f/4.5
Advantages of Radian Raptor 61
  • Wider field — 275mm vs 320mm focal length
  • Larger image circle (44mm) — supports bigger sensors
  • Lighter (2.6kg vs 3.99kg) — easier to travel with
